The US Constitution of 1789 has been disobeyed from the outset because it could be. Its anti-democratic bias, its lack of democratic process, has made it impossible for the people to directly police their so-called "representatives," judges, and constitutional officers. None of them, contrary to what they so often suggest, are the champions of the objective truth. All human thought and action is tradition-bound. Because it was not specifically prohibited and sanctioned in the constitution of 1789, the government has monopolized the means of cultural production -- the schools, the universities, the welfare system, policy-making science, immigration, and the courts. It has leveraged this monopoly in its attempt to make its liberal, rationalist tradition the culturally dominant tradition and the dominant interpretation of the otherwise static text of the positive law -- including the constitution itself. The so-called "rule of law" is the rule of a dominant tradition. We must make it impossible for the government to unilaterally determine that tradition. Democracy is the private ownership and control of the means of cultural production. This must be asserted explicitly in our constitution if democracy is going to survive. We need a new postmodern constitution which rejects the modern liberal notion that the government can be rooted in universal standards of rational justification and universal principles of justice; that it can be tradition-neutral. Democracy is rooted in a whole web of belief about Reality, including the nature of man and therefore the nature of justice. The Rebirth Constitution recognizes the Christian foundations of real democracy, including the rejection of any official state religion and the separation of the state from every form of non-technical education. The western religious tradition is the foundation of all limits on the state. The state must have a tradition to administer justice. Paradoxically, that tradition must be one which, by its very nature, puts itself at risk by giving the people complete control over the means of cultural production. Without this popular control of the culture there is no liberty and there is no peace. This is what justifies the very same government's enforcement of the democratically derived law; its prohibition of sub-cultural law when such law violates the law written by the people and interpreted by the tradition they make dominant through competing private education and the election of their judges. The Rebirth Constitution is an explicitly postmodern, neopopulist artifact. It is a text that will please libertarians, but whose foundations are unquestionably post-liberal.
